首页 » Blog » 多语

多语

我们在使 WordPress 主题多语化

八月 15th, 2009 作者:amir

我们将过去一周的时间用于创建一个函数库,使您能够为 WordPress 主题增加可选的多语支持 ,现在是好好利用这个函数库的时候了。 通过使用这个函数库,您将能够使 WordPress 主题在激活了 WPML 时变成多语的,否则就和平常一样运行。 此外,还有个额外的好处。 这个新的集成软件包包含一个用于增加推广联盟代码的地方,因此对于我们为使用该主题的人所做的任何翻译工作,您都将获得报酬。 主题可选择 WPML 支持 从 WPML 1.2.1(目前是在测试阶段,下周发布)开始,将有个带有主题集成函数的文件,您可以将其复制并增加到您的主题。 将其包含在 function.php 中,它将可用于其余的主题函数。 然后,进行一些小修改,为诸如以下各项使用那些函数: 首页链接 主题中硬编码的链接 专题故事、新闻和其他文章列表 增加一个语言选择器(或者几个不同风格的语言选择器) 如果启用了 WPML,所有这些更改将使主题以多语运行。 否则,主题显示将和现在的一样(单一语言)。 我们将一些流行的主题变为多语的 我们刚刚启动一个项目,为流行的主题创建准备好实现多语的版本。 我们以下列主题开始:iNove、Arras、Fusion、Atahualpa 和 Thematic。 下周,我们将开始逐一发布关于这些主题的文章。 每篇文章将包含一个下载链接、实况演示(带有多语内容)并说明我们需要什么以使主题多语化。 想让我们也帮您实现主题多语化? 如果您制作流行的主题,我们将很高兴帮您使其多语化。 您也将获得您自己的推广联盟代码(内嵌到主题中),当我们翻译以您的主题构建的任何网站时,您将获得报酬。 敬请联系我们,告诉我们一点您的做法,剩下的事情交给我们来做。

想看到以多语运行的 All-in-One SEO 插件?

七月 15th, 2009 作者:amir

WPML 1.1 即将发布,该版本支持翻译由其他插件所创建的文本。 这意味着当您使用 WPML 和其他插件时,WPML 将可让您输入其他插件所创建文本的译文。 例如,如果您使用了联系单插件,您将能够输入您联系单中字段名称和按钮的译文。 Contact Form 7 和 WP polls 已经着手在增加这一支持,将在其下个发行版中加入 WPML 翻译界面。 我们也已经开始和 All-in-One SEO Pack 的作者讨论为这个出色插件加入多语支持。 如果您还不了解这个插件,那么我告诉您,该插件的作用是可以为您网站的每个页面设置标题、描述和关键字元标签。 这意味着页面标题可以独立于文章/页面名称。 这对于提升您网站在搜索引擎中的位置非常有用(以及获得更多流量和到热带岛屿度假等)。 当前非常难以在多语网站中使用 All-in-One SEO Pack,因为它不支持翻译。 您可以输入标题,但该标题对于所有语言将都一样。 使该插件与 WPML 兼容将实现在任何 WordPress 多语网站上使用这个出色的插件。 如果您想提供帮助并说服 All-in-One SEO Pack 的作者加入多语支持,请访问我在其论坛中发起的主题并说出您的想法。

版本 1.0.1 修复了翻译接口的错误

七月 8th, 2009 作者:amir

版本 1.0.1 中修复的错误 上周我们推出了 WPML 1.0.0,该版本包含了新的翻译接口。 本发行版修复了插件中该部分的问题。 修复的两个问题是: 从版本 0.9.9 进行更新的用户会丢失表格(全新安装没有这个问题)。 所有亚洲语言和挪威语的设置都不正确。 使用 WPML 内容翻译的所有用户都应更新到此发行版。 如果您是通过 WordPress 插件更新进行更新的,则无需进一步的操作。 如果您手动进行更新(下载后解压),您还应当先停用本插件然后再启用,以便语言表得以修复。 您的网站还没被分配到译员? 在一周前发布 WPML 1.0.0 之后,开始使用翻译服务的客户数量对我们而言有点太多了。 我们希望人们使用这个服务,但还没有做好充分准备以处理如此之多的数量。 当客户登记使用我们的翻译服务时,我们将人工查看我们的译员数据库,为每个网站指派最佳的译员。 这是个工作量相当大的过程,但我们别无它法。 我们数据库中的所有译员都是专业译员,但每个译员有着不同的专长领域,因此我们不能随意指派。 译员一经指派,他们将与此项目保持同步,与网站作者一样很好了解网站。 如果您已登记使用我们的翻译服务,但还没有收到消息说您的项目已经被指派了译员,请勿失望。 我们已经完成了大部分的积压工作,正在处理新的任务指派。 如果您的网站仍然还没被指派到译员,请告知我们。 在开始翻译之前尽早通知我们 如果我们没有您语言所需的译员,指派译员将需要更多的时间。 在此情况下,我们需要寻找新的译员,对其进行面试,执行我们的资质审查,然后才能将他们指派到实际项目。 这需要时间,没有捷径。 如果您正在考虑翻译您的网站,请联系我们以告知相关情况。 这样,在您准备好开始翻译之前,我们就已经准备好能够处理您网站独特内容的合格译员。

您如何与外国访客进行沟通?

六月 19th, 2009 作者:amir

wpml.org 现在已被译为西班牙语、德语、日语和汉语。我们自己讲的是英语、西班牙语和一些德语,但完全不懂日语和汉语。 那么我们怎么能够与使用这些语言的人进行联系? 这相当重要。因为其中一些联系人是潜在的客户。 他们看到我们以他们语言显示本网站,以为我们也讲他们的语言。 这个假想相当合理。 我们现在的做法是人工将所有他们的消息翻译为英语,然后以英语写回信并将其译回原来语言。 然后再送出经翻译后的回信。 这个办法行得通,但不是使用我们时间的最好方式(我们更喜欢不断地开发 WPML 而非来回翻译电子邮件)。 WPML 集成多语支持请求单系统 我们的想法是创建一个多语支持请求单系统,并将其与 WPML 整合。对于访客而言,它就像个普通的联系单。他们填写他们的姓名、电子邮件、主题、正文和其他可选信息,然后提交,无需其他更多操作。 但是,该系统实际上并非只是将该联系单作为电子邮件发送给我们,它将在数据库中创建新的请求单。 这就是故事真正开始的地方。 作为管理员,我们将得到有新的请求单的通知。该通知已经包含了用户提交的消息。 我们将能够将该消息进行自动翻译(使用谷歌的机器翻译)。如果机器翻译不够好,我们单击一个按钮就能够让真实的译员进行翻译。 当我们回复时,我们会以我们自己的语言回复。该回复将被发送给我们的译员,经译员翻译后再发送给访客。 结果,访客将以他们的语言看到一切,而我们则以我们的语言看到一切。访客将总是能够获得经专业翻译后的答复,我们则可以使用机器翻译或真人翻译。 基本的客户关系管理功能 支持请求单系统将包含您在出色的客户关系管理系统中看到的基本功能。您将能够快速概览所有需要注意的支持请求单、可以搜索以往的请求单、发送回复、结束和删除请求单。 用户无需帐户或注册即可创建请求单或访问请求单。 创建了请求单后,访客将获得一封确认电子邮件,告知他您收到消息了。它还包含一个请求单页面的链接以及唯一的访问密钥,因此只有该访客自己才能查看请求单。 每个人都以自己的语言看到请求单 当您查看请求单时,您以自己的语言看到一切(您的回复和经翻译后的访客问题)。当访客查看同一请求单时,他们将以他们的语言看到请求单(他们的原始消息和经翻译后的您的回复)。 建立这个出色的支持请求单系统 我们认为这将是个增加到 WPML 的重要功能,此方式能够帮助以 WordPress 建立完整的多语网站。 但是,我们有点过分偏爱我们自己的想法… 问题: 您是否会觉得 WordPress 网站的支持请求单有用? 您对此有何想像? 是否有任何其他建议?